We create controlled micro-channels that prompt your skin to lay down fresh collagen. Over a few sessions, scarred texture can soften and look more even for many people.

Causes+

Acne can damage the skin's support layer as it heals, which leaves pitted or raised scars and an uneven surface.

Right after

Days 1-3 · settling in

Your skin will likely look a little pink, a bit like a light sunburn, for a day or two. That usually settles fast. We'll send you home with simple aftercare and a gentle plan so your skin can calm down comfortably.

Tap to flip

Fresh glow

Week 1-2 · brighter, smoother

Over the first week or two, a lot of people notice their skin looking fresher, smoother, and a bit more even as it renews. How much you see can vary depending on your skin and what we treated.

Tap to flip

Deeper results build

Month 1-3 · collagen at work

The bigger texture and firmness changes are gradual. As your skin keeps building collagen over the weeks, scars and fine lines can soften for many people. This is where a series really pays off.

For most people it's very tolerable. We apply numbing cream first, so you'll usually feel a light scratchy or prickly sensation rather than anything sharp. If you're nervous, just tell us and we'll keep you comfy the whole time.

A lot of people notice a fresh glow and smoother feel within 1 to 2 weeks. The deeper texture and firmness changes build more gradually over a few weeks to a few months. Results vary, which is why we track your progress with you.

Traditional microneedling is priced per session. We also offer PRP plus microneedling, LED add-ons, and a protocol of three sessions, each priced on our Jane menu. We'll confirm the right option and full cost for you at your consult.

Most people see the best results from a series, often around three sessions spaced a few weeks apart. The exact number depends on your skin and your goals, which we'll go over honestly at your consult. Our protocol of three is set on our Jane menu.

It's usually minimal. Your skin may look a little pink, a bit like a light sunburn, for a day or two. Most people are back to their routine quickly. We just ask you to keep it gentle and wear SPF while your skin renews.

For a lot of people, yes. Microneedling prompts your skin to build fresh collagen, which can help soften the look of pitted or uneven acne scars over a series. How much you'll see depends on your skin, so we'll be honest about what's realistic at your consult.

Microneedling is a well-established treatment when it's done by trained professionals with sterile equipment. Our team assesses your skin first, works under the medical oversight Ontario requires, and goes over your health history before we begin. We'll answer any questions at your consult.

Great question. Traditional microneedling uses tiny needles to build collagen at the surface. SylfirmX adds radiofrequency energy, which goes deeper and is great for things like firmness, redness, and pigmentation. Your provider will recommend the right fit for your skin and goals.

PRP microneedling pairs the treatment with platelet-rich plasma drawn from your own blood, which we apply to support healing and collagen. A lot of people choose it for an extra boost on texture and glow. It's priced on our Jane menu, and we'll talk through whether it suits you.

We ask you to skip makeup for the first 24 hours so your skin can settle and stay clean while the micro-channels close. After that, you can ease back into your routine. We'll send you home with simple, clear aftercare.

Come with clean, product-free skin if you can, and let us know about any active ingredients (like retinoids or acids) you're using so we can pause them at the right time. We'll walk you through the full prep when you book, so you're set up for the best result.

Traditional microneedling is generally considered suitable for a wide range of skin tones because it works mechanically rather than with light. That said, every skin is different, so we'll assess yours and confirm it's a good fit at your consult.

Microneedling isn't right for everyone, for example if you have an active skin infection, certain skin conditions, or are pregnant. That's exactly why we assess you first and review your health history, so we only go ahead when it's safe and right for you.

Yes, and we go through this with you before we book. It is best to wait if you have an active breakout, a cold sore, an open area, or any infection where we would be treating, until your skin has settled. We also ask about a few things in your history: keloid or raised scars, eczema or psoriasis in the area, and whether you have taken Accutane recently, since your skin needs time to heal well first. If you are pregnant or breastfeeding, we will hold off for now. None of this rules you out for good in most cases. Tell us your full picture and we will let you know if now is the right time or if a short wait is safer for you.

For most people the treated skin looks a little pink and feels warm, a bit like a mild sunburn, and there can be some light swelling. That usually calms down within a day or two, and many people go back to their normal day right away. Some flaking, dryness, or the odd small breakout as your skin renews is normal too. If you have a deeper skin tone, there is a chance of some darkening in the treated spots, so sun protection afterward really matters, and we will talk you through it. Please call us if you notice anything that does not feel right: redness or pain that is getting worse instead of better, spreading heat or swelling, blistering, weeping, signs of infection, or a cold sore starting. We would always rather hear from you and check in than have you wait and wonder.
